The 2007 Jeep Commander expands the Jeep lineup and offers consumers more capability, more flexibility, more safety and more premium amenities

  • First Jeep with seven-passenger seating
  • The most capable seven-passenger vehicle on the market
  • Three rows of seats that are theater-style
  • Fold-flat, 40-20-40 second-row seating allows for easy entry and exit to and from the third row, while fold-flat, 50-50 third-row seats provide flexibility for passengers and cargo
  • New Jeep Commander Overland featuring platinum-chrome exterior accents and wood, leather and suede interior accents, making the Overland the most luxurious Commander ever

Commander’s all-new design was inspired by three legendary Jeep vehicles: the Willys Station Wagons (1946 to 1962), the Jeep Wagoneer (1963 to 1991) and especially the Jeep Cherokee (1984 to 2001)

  • With its flat, planar surfaces and upright stance, Commander has a rugged, masculine presence
  • Styling cues include the Jeep signature seven-slot grille and trapezoidal wheel openings

Legendary Jeep off-road 4x4 capability and class-leading four-wheel-drive capability

  • Choice of three 4x4 systems — Quadra-Trac I, Quadra-Trac II and Quadra-Drive II
  • The Quadra-Drive II Jeep 4x4 system gives customers the ultimate in off-road capability by combining the NV245 full-time transfer case with Electronic Limited Slip Differentials (front/rear/center) for best-in-class tractive performance
  • Staying true to its legendary 4x4 heritage, Jeep Commander is Trail Rated
  • The 5.7-liter HEMI V-8 engine (330 hp and 375 lb.-ft. of torque) provides best-in-class horsepower and torque, and best-in-class off-road performance for a three-row SUV. The HEMI’s Multiple-Displacement System increases fuel economy by up to 20 percent. Also available on Commander are the 4.7-liter V-8 engine (235 hp and 305 lb.-ft. of torque) and the 3.7-liter V-6 engine (210 hp and 235 lb.-ft. of torque)

Jeep Commander has the highest level of safety and security technology and features ever offered on a Chrysler Group vehicle

  • Commander has standard side-curtain air bags covering all three rows, including rollover sensors, and standard Electronic Stability Program, advanced multi-stage driver and front-passenger air bags, advanced Anti-Lock Brake System, Brake Assist, all-speed Traction Control System, ParkView and ParkSense® Rear Back-up System
